如何修复java.lang.IllegalArgumentException Invalid character found in method name错误?
时间: 2023-12-15 11:26:15 浏览: 288
要修复java.lang.IllegalArgumentException Invalid character found in method name错误,可以遵循以下步骤:
1. 检查代码中的方法名是否包含非法字符。HTTP方法名只能包含字母和数字,不能包含特殊字符或空格。
2. 确保使用正确的编码方式。如果方法名中包含非ASCII字符,需要使用URL编码方式将其进行转义。
3. 检查是否在调用方法时使用了无效的字符。如果在URL中使用了无效字符,可以考虑使用URL编码方式对其进行转义。
相关问题
java.lang.IllegalArgumentException: Invalid character found in method name
这是一个 Java 异常,表示在 HTTP 请求方法名中发现了无效字符。HTTP 请求方法名必须符合 RFC 7230 中定义的规则,只能包含 ASCII 字符集中的可打印字符,并且不能包含空格或控制字符。如果您正在编写一个 HTTP 客户端或服务器,您需要确保使用有效的 HTTP 请求方法名,例如 GET、POST、PUT、DELETE 等。如果您需要更多帮助,请提供更多上下文信息。
java.lang.IllegalArgumentException: Invalid character found in method name.
java.lang.IllegalArgumentException: Invalid character found in method name是一个Java异常,表示在方法名中发现了无效字符。这个异常通常在使用HTTP请求时出现,可能是由于请求方法名中包含了不合法的字符导致的。要解决这个问题,你可以检查你的代码中的请求方法名是否符合HTTP规范,并确保其中不包含特殊字符或非法字符。
阅读全文